For Vezi Edwards, gospel music isn’t just a genre, it’s a calling, a lifestyle, and a channel for spreading light in dark times.
In a recent sit-down with Julie on Chat Space, the Nigerian-born, Houston-based artist opened up about his musical journey, his faith, and his latest single, Joy in My Heart.
Despite a stable career in banking, with a high-paying job that many would consider a dream, Vezi took a leap of faith. He left it all behind to pursue his passion for ministry and music, even when it meant earning far less.
“I felt like I was losing the essence of why I was created,” he explained. “It wasn’t about money. It was about touching lives, connecting with people, and living the way God called me to live.”
Vezi’s new single, Joy in My Heart, is deeply personal. Written during a season of discouragement and uncertainty, the song came to him in the most unexpected place, the shower. “I was at my lowest, ready to give up, and suddenly these words came: There is a joy in my heart that never comes to an end. At the time, I didn’t even feel joy, but I knew God was reminding me that His joy is strength, even in weakness.”
The track, filled with energy and rhythm, breaks away from the stereotype of gospel being slow or dull. It’s what Vezi calls “gospel groove”, music that uplifts the spirit but also gets people moving. His hope? That listeners find hope and strength, no matter what they’re facing. “I want people to profess joy into their situations. It’s more than a song, it’s a declaration.”
While music is his heartbeat, Vezi is also a businessman and consultant, balancing ministry with entrepreneurship. He enjoys traveling, socializing, and even admits he once had dreams of playing professional soccer.
Vezi is currently on tour, performing across Europe, with shows in Paris, the UK, Belgium, and more. An African tour is also in the works, alongside plans to release more singles and videos from his growing catalog of over 12 recorded tracks. While collaborations are on the horizon, Vezi is focused on first cementing his own sound and message.
As Vezi Edwards continues to share his story and his sound, one thing is certain, his music is more than melody; it’s ministry. With Joy in My Heart, he reminds the world that even in the hardest seasons, joy is not just possible, it’s promised.
